Rosin core vs flux core—what’s the difference and when should I use each?
Rosin-core wires contain a central flux that activates during heating, which aids solder flow and helps form reliable joints on delicate components; use rosin-core wires for electronics repair and micro-soldering tasks. Flux-cored wires, like the welding variety, are designed for welding metals such as carbon steel and provide a stable arc with minimal external shielding gas. Choose rosin-core for electronics and flux-core for metal fabrication and welding work.

What safety practices should I follow when handling these wires?
Always work in a well-ventilated area and wear eye protection when soldering or welding to guard against hot splatter and fumes. Keep wires away from open flames and moisture, and follow the manufacturer’s instructions for heat settings and handling. After use, store components in a dry, cool place to prevent corrosion and degradation of flux-resin compounds. Following these steps helps ensure safe, reliable results across different projects.
